Output 421eaa8966f9929154a030617241e5623e0b563cd3c16b5b56fb63d51b298597:1

value
4026048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1352333c9a69a3c53b4d88f83a2f3baf3f7c44a OP_EQUALVERIFY OP_CHECKSIG
address
1FhPSwj6JDgeUyki3XQYV3yiFCrJETjzia
transaction
421eaa8966f9929154a030617241e5623e0b563cd3c16b5b56fb63d51b298597
spent
true